This simple and easy chilled Bulgarian soup is a legacy from the Ottoman empire.
Ingredients
Printable 🖨 shopping 🛒 list & 👩🍳 method for this recipe
- 1.2 litres yogurt
- 1 cucumber, grated, salted and drained for 30 minutes
- Garlic, to taste, crushed, with a little salt
- 75 g walnuts, crushed
- A few sprigs of mint and dill, finely chopped
Method
- Rinse the cucumber and stir into the yogurt with the garlic and walnuts.
- Pour into serving bowls and garnish with the chopped herbs.
Variations
Although not authentic, you could add a little chopped chilli to the yogurt.
